Pace Tequila Lime Pork Tenderloin
from Campbell's Kitchen

Marinating Time: 30 min. Prep Time: 5 min. Cook Time: 10 min. Stand
Time: 10 min.

1 pound pork tenderloin
1 jar (16 ounces) Pace(R) Tequila Lime Salsa

Directions:
Place 1 cup salsa into a shallow nonmetallic dish or a large resealable
plastic bag. Add the pork and turn to coat. Cover the dish or seal the
plastic bag and refrigerate for 30 minutes or overnight, turning the
pork over a few times while it's marinating.
Lightly oil the grill rack and heat the grill to medium. Grill the pork
for 10 minutes or until desired doneness, turning it over halfway
through cooking and basting often with the marinade while grilling.
Remove the pork from the grill and let stand for 10 minutes. Discard
the remaining marinade. Serve the pork with the remaining salsa.
 Tip : The marinate and grill technique above will also work with
poultry, fish or shellfish, and any variety of Pace(R) Salsa. Find your
favorite combination! Serves 4.

Kitchen Clip:
Serve with mashed potatoes and your favorite steamed vegetable.
